Starlights agony auntThe basis of any good relationship is trust.

Your husband has broken your trust by going with this other woman. The whole ordeal in the marriage has clearly been a stressful time for you.

What I would suggest is to take time away from the men in your life and ask yourself what it is you really want for yourself and your life?

Its obvious you love your children but going back to a unhealthy marriage is not a good option either.

Children pick up on bad vibes, sometimes one single parent is better than the two together just for the sake of it.

Once you can answer what is it you really want, you can move in the direction you want to, whether it'd be a new life with your kids alone, or be with this high school sweetheart or back again with your ex.

You've been through alot of anguish but remember you deserve utmost respect and love from the partner you choose to be with.
